Cubic Spline
Many computer drawing programs use cubic splines to represent arcs. Our diagram shows how a spline can be constructed from 4 control points. We highlight that it is a moving average of two parabolas. These parabolas are exactly the string art parabolas.

Rotating Cube
I saw a demo where a foam cube had a knitting needle inserted along the long diagonal, and was rotated by spinning the needle between the palms of the hands. The sides of the cube formed a curve... in fact a portion of a hyperbola, as this video illustrates.
